How much do startup sales j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for startup sales in the United States is $81,617.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53,000.00 and $96,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a startup sales?

A Startup Sales job involves identifying, engaging, and converting potential customers for a new or growing business. Sales professionals in startups often work in a fast-paced environment, wearing multiple hats, from prospecting leads to closing deals. Unlike established companies, startup sales roles require adaptability, creativity, and persistence to build a customer base from scratch. Success in this role depends on strong communication skills, resilience, and the ability to navigate uncertainty.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in startup sales, and why are they important?

To thrive in Startup Sales, you need strong prospecting abilities, persuasive communication skills, a solid grasp of sales techniques, and ideally previous experience in B2B or tech sales. Familiarity with CRM tools like Salesforce or HubSpot, email automation platforms, and basic data analysis is highly beneficial. Resourcefulness, resilience, and the ability to adapt quickly are standout soft skills in this fast-paced environment. These competencies empower you to build a reliable sales pipeline, navigate changing priorities, and contribute to a startup's rapid growth.

What are the biggest challenges someone might face in a startup sales role?

One of the main challenges in Startup Sales is dealing with constant change, including shifting product features, evolving target markets, and new competitors. You may also be responsible for building your own leads and processes from scratch, often with limited resources and support. However, this environment offers a unique opportunity to learn quickly, take ownership of your work, and see the direct impact of your efforts on the company's growth. Collaboration across teams, especially with product and marketing, is essential to tailor sales approaches and set realistic expectations with clients.

Business Development Manager: Dandy in Lehi

Dandy is hiring a full-time Business Development Manager in Lehi, Utah. The position leads a Business Development Representative team and pays $140,000 to $175,000, with commission available. The work centers on pipeline generation, team performance, sales-process improvement, and quota forecasting. Dandy requires at least four years of sales experience in a high-growth startup and at least two years managing teams of five or more representatives.

The role reports to Dandy's Head of Business Development and works with cross-functional stakeholders on lead generation and market growth. Salesforce, Gong, Outreach, or similar business-to-business software experience is part of the qualification profile. Healthcare, dental, mental health support, parental planning resources, retirement savings options, and paid time off are listed benefits.
